South Korea Buckling Restrained Brace (BRB) Market By Type Segment Analysis

The Buckling Restrained Brace (BRB) market in South Korea is primarily classified into two main types: Steel BRBs and Composite BRBs. Steel BRBs are constructed using high-strength steel components designed to absorb seismic energy through controlled buckling, offering high ductility and energy dissipation capacity. Composite BRBs, on the other hand, integrate steel with additional materials such as fiber-reinforced polymers or concrete, aiming to enhance durability, corrosion resistance, and performance under seismic loads. Currently, Steel BRBs dominate the market due to their well-established manufacturing processes and proven seismic performance, accounting for approximately 70% of the total market share. Composite BRBs are emerging as a promising alternative, driven by innovations in material science and increasing demand for lightweight, corrosion-resistant solutions.

Regulatory Framework & Policy Impact on South Korea Buckling Restrained Brace (BRB) Market

South Korea’s seismic safety regulations have undergone significant tightening post-2016 earthquake events, mandating the use of seismic mitigation systems like BRBs in new constructions and retrofits. Building codes specify performance standards, installation protocols, and material specifications, fostering a compliant and standardized market environment.

Government policies incentivize the adoption of resilient infrastructure through grants, tax benefits, and public procurement preferences for certified seismic solutions. The Korea Building Act and related standards are continuously updated to incorporate international best practices, ensuring local compliance aligns with global safety benchmarks. These regulatory measures not only drive market growth but also stimulate innovation, as manufacturers develop solutions that meet evolving standards. However, compliance complexity and certification processes can pose barriers for smaller firms, necessitating strategic collaborations and knowledge sharing to navigate the regulatory landscape effectively.
